Steph Richards2025 Shortlisted Nominee
Positive Role Model Award: Gender

 

Steph is a dedicated human rights activist with over two decades of experience campaigning on pregnancy, sudden infant death syndrome, and women’s and trans rights. As founder and CEO of Translucent.Org.UK, she has established the organisation as a leading voice for the trans community, regularly engaging with government ministers to influence policy. Steph’s activism includes the #EveryThreeDays campaign, remembering women killed by men, and leadership roles in Endometriosis South Coast and Women’s Action Network Portsmouth. She also fights against racism and far-right extremism through Stand Up to Racism, and promotes mental health and inclusion with Engendering Change. Despite facing significant transphobia, Steph continues to champion equality, diversity, and inclusion across multiple intersecting causes. Her lifelong commitment to justice, resilience, and visibility has made her a powerful role model and advocate for marginalised communities.
